Ninety One, formerly known as Investec Asset Management, and Rand Merchant Bank Ventures have sold partial stakes in Botswana-based consumer goods supplier and distributor Kamoso Africa to Botswana Development Corporation (BDC). Chinese technology-focused private equity firm Oceanpine Capital has reached a USD200m first close for its second fund, with 30% of the capital committed by the GP. Africa-focused venture capital fund manager Novastar Ventures has reached a USD108m final close for its second fund. The vehicle targets early and growth stage startups in East and West Africa. Read more… Read More

Warburg Pincus and Eight Roads Ventures have exited part of their stakes in Mumbai-listed drugmaker Laurus Labs. Warburg Pincus recently sold a nearly 8% stake for USD49m, after previously divesting shares for USD51m during the company’s IPO in December 2016.
